What to Expect at Wuse Market

When you step into Wuse Market, you are greeted by a kaleidoscope of sights, sounds, and smells that are sure to excite your senses. The market is divided into different sections, each offering a unique array of products ranging from fresh produce and spices to clothing, accessories, and household items.

Fashion and Clothing

One of the main highlights of Wuse Market is its vibrant fashion scene. From colorful Ankara fabrics to trendy ready-to-wear outfits, the market is a paradise for fashion enthusiasts looking to update their wardrobes with unique and affordable pieces. Whether you’re shopping for traditional Nigerian attire or modern fashion trends, Wuse Market has something for everyone.

Arts and Crafts

If you have a love for arts and crafts, you’ll be delighted by the wide selection of handmade items available at Wuse Market. Local artisans showcase their skills through intricate beadwork, wood carvings, and traditional artworks that make for perfect souvenirs or home decor items. Don’t forget to bargain with the vendors to get the best deals on these one-of-a-kind treasures.

Food and Spices

No visit to Wuse Market is complete without sampling the delicious array of local delicacies and spices on offer. From aromatic spices like curry and turmeric to fresh fruits and vegetables, the market is a paradise for food lovers looking to experience the authentic flavors of Nigerian cuisine. Be sure to explore the food stalls and eateries scattered throughout the market for a taste of true Nigerian hospitality.

Tips for Visiting Wuse Market

– Wear comfortable clothing and shoes as you’ll be doing a lot of walking and exploring.
– Bargain with vendors to get the best prices on items you’re interested in.
– Keep an eye on your belongings and valuables in the crowded market environment.
– Don’t forget to try the local delicacies and snacks for a true taste of Nigerian cuisine.
– Respect the local customs and traditions while interacting with vendors and other shoppers.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the operating hours of Wuse Market in Abuja?

Wuse Market in Abuja typically operates from 8:00 am to 6:00 pm, Monday through Saturday. However, it’s advisable to check with specific vendors as individual shops may have slightly different opening and closing times.

What kind of products can I find at Wuse Market in Abuja?

Wuse Market in Abuja offers a wide range of products, including clothing, shoes, fabrics, household items, electronics, fresh produce, and traditional African crafts. It’s a bustling market where you can find almost anything you need.

Is bargaining common at Wuse Market in Abuja?

Yes, bargaining is a common practice at Wuse Market in Abuja. Vendors often expect customers to negotiate prices, so feel free to haggle to get a good deal. Just remember to be courteous and respectful during the process.
